Cover - PowerPoint PPT Presentation

About This Presentation
Title:

Cover

Description:

Storage and play back of video resources. Online access of video resources ... Text tile. Text abstract. Full-text transcript. Representative single image 'Skim' video ... – PowerPoint PPT presentation

Number of Views:17
Avg rating:3.0/5.0
Slides: 27
Provided by: CSE
Category:
Tags: cover | joan | tile

less

Transcript and Presenter's Notes

Title: Cover


1
LYU9904 Presentation
Multi-Model Digital Video Library
Supervisor Prof. Michael Lyu
Jacky Ma
Team members
Joan Chung
2
Presentation Outline
  • Project Aims
  • Introduction of Digital Video Library
  • Introduction of Our Work
  • Considerations and Approach
  • Design and Implementation
  • Future Plans

3
Project Aims
  • Learn different issues about DVL
  • existing such as Informedia(TM) done by CMU
  • Implement a small-scale model
  • Client interface for playback of media
  • Process data source/user queries in Chinese
  • Web Integration

4
Introduction of Digital Video Library
  • Functions of a DVL
  • Why Digital Video Library?
  • Issues about DVL
  • Techniques Addressing DVL Issues

5
Functions of a DVL
  • Storage and play back of video resources
  • Online access of video resources
  • Search of useful information through the vast
    data collections
  • Retrieval of the most relevant selections

6
Why Digital Video Library?
  • Digital data
  • easy to process in an automated way
  • takes advantage of the Internet
  • Multimedia content
  • more attractive
  • for education, training, sports and entertainment
  • Library management
  • An organized way of retrieval media contents

7
Issues about DVL
  • Building Video Databases
  • Indexing the Video Contents
  • Breaking the Video into Segments
  • Retrieving Video

8
Building Video Database
  • Extremely large space requirement
  • Choosing a video format
  • Online access of video resources

9
Indexing the Video Contents
  • Inaccessibility of information in video
  • Limitation of text-base descriptions
  • Tedious manual process
  • Cinematic information is complex to describe

10
Breaking the Video into Segments
  • Video paragraphing
  • Alternate representation of video
  • Text tile
  • Text abstract
  • Full-text transcript
  • Representative single image
  • Skim video

11
Retrieving Video
  • Three principle for searching
  • Let user to skim the video object quickly with
    their interest
  • Adjust the size of video
  • Identify of desired video among multiple returned
    results
  • Ways to achieve
  • Small size of video returned
  • Information visualization

12
(No Transcript)
13
Overview of Digital Video Library System
14
Techniques Addressing DVL Issues
  • Speech Analysis
  • Speech recognition technology generates
    transcript
  • Pauses and silence in audio help paragraphing
  • Image Analysis
  • Detect significant changes in weighted color
    histogram
  • Interpret camera motion
  • Natural Language Processing
  • Query processing
  • Retrieval

15
(No Transcript)
16
Our Work
  • Focus and Target
  • Programming Environment
  • Design and Implementation
  • System Consideration
  • System Design
  • System Implementation
  • Future Plans

17
Focus and Target
  • Divide the project into modules that can be
    implemented in stages
  • digital video preparation
  • video playback
  • user query
  • web-integration

18
Programming Environment
  • Platform
  • Java as programming language
  • JMF API to present time-base media

19
Why use Java?
  • Platform independence
  • Network ready
  • International appeal
  • Easy to build GUI
  • JMF API for video playback
  • Disadvantages?

20
Presenting Time-Base Media with JMF
  • What is JMF?
  • Java Media Framework Application Programming
    Interface
  • Incorporating media data into Java
  • The high level architecture
  • Similar to traditional VCR
  • Data Source
  • Pull data-source and Push data-source
  • Media Presentation
  • Programmed or Interactive controls

21
Design and Implementation
  • System Consideration
  • System Design
  • System Implementation

22
System Consideration
  • User Perspective
  • User friendly
  • Other system component are transparent
  • Server Program
  • Robust, reliable
  • Network Issue
  • Video Collections

23
System Design
24
System Implementation
  • Library Preparation
  • Server Program
  • Client Program

25
(No Transcript)
26
Future Plans
  • Java-applet Client Program
  • Semi-auto Timestamp Editing Tools
  • Searching and Indexing Capability
  • Other Possible Extensions
  • Automatically derived transcripts
  • Language processing of queries and transcripts
  • Content-based Image Manipulation
Write a Comment
User Comments (0)
About PowerShow.com